Under the patronage of the UAE leadership, the first-ever Emirates Falcon Racing Cup will kick off this Thursday in Kuwait, representing a pivotal moment for the burgeoning sport. Scheduled from December 4 to 7, the event will unite prominent falconers from across the region, aiming to elevate falcon racing to an international platform.
This tournament forms part of the UAE Falcons Federation's strategic mission to develop falconry into a well-structured global sport. As a founding member of the International Federation for Falconry Sports and Racing, the UAE seeks to transition falconry from traditional customs to a recognized competitive discipline worldwide.
In preparation for the event, the organizing teams have successfully completed all essential technical and logistical planning. Championship regulations have been disseminated on official channels, a digital registration app for participants is live, and the opening ceremony along with accompanying events has been finalized.
The UAE Federation noted that this inaugural edition in Kuwait lays the groundwork for future international championships among member nations, adhering to established norms. The involvement of local Kuwaiti falconers is also encouraged, allowing them to compete in a world-class setting and play a role in the sport's growing influence.
The Emirates Falcon Racing Cup will comprise seven races in the Farkh category, featuring four main rounds, one Hur round, and one Shaheen round for farm-bred falcons. The championship will conclude with the Cup Race, pitting the top five falcons from each main round against each other for the title. Categories include Pure Jeer, Jeer–Shaheen, Qarmousha, and Jeer–Taba'. A substantial prize fund of AED 500,000 has been earmarked for the winners.
With all preparations in place and strong collaboration from Kuwait’s teams and committees, the championship is primed for a remarkable debut. This event strives to reinforce the UAE's commitment to elevating falcon racing on a global scale while preserving the sport's rich heritage for future generations.
